Quiz blames inflation amid Xmas sales dip

The Quiz board said it remains confident in achieving current market expectations for the full year

Fashion retailer Quiz has blamed โ€œinflationary pressuresโ€ for negatively impacting its sales performance during Christmas trading as its group sales decreased 11% to ยฃ8.8m.

In a trading update for the four weeks ending 31 December 2023, the group said the reduction reflects the negative impact of inflationary pressures on consumer demand which resulted in declines in traffic both in-store and online offsetting consistent year-on-year trends in key metrics such as conversion rates and average transaction values.

However, it added its gross margin performance was consistent year-on-year.

As such, the Quiz board said it remains confident in achieving current market expectations for the full year.

As of 22 January 2024, the group had total liquidity headroom of ยฃ5.4m,with a cash balance of ยฃ2m and ยฃ3.4m of undrawn bank facilities.

The board also added it is progressing in its review of the strategic options available to the group and intends to report the findings from this review by the end of March 2024.
